piractwo oprogramowania jest poważnym problemem dotykającym dziś firmy i programistów. W związku z tym firmy muszą wdrożyć systemy ochrony przed piractwem w swoich produktach opartych na oprogramowaniu.
ochrona prawna
większość firm upewnia się, że ich oprogramowanie jest prawnie chronione Umową Użytkownika. Informowanie konsumentów, że wykonywanie nieautoryzowanych kopii jest niezgodne z prawem, pomaga zapobiegać nieświadomie łamaniu przepisów dotyczących piractwa. Jeśli użytkownik, firma, szkoła lub inna organizacja korzysta z nielegalnych kopii, może zostać ukarany grzywną lub pociągnięty do odpowiedzialności.
klucz produktu
najpopularniejszym systemem antypirackim jest klucz produktu, unikalna kombinacja liter i cyfr używana do rozróżniania kopii oprogramowania. Klucz produktu zapewnia, że tylko jeden użytkownik może korzystać z oprogramowania na zakup.
weryfikacja Online
firmy takie jak Adobe przeniosły swoje oprogramowanie do chmury i wymagają uwierzytelniania online. Przed użyciem oprogramowania należy zalogować się na swoje konto, a jeśli inny komputer lub urządzenie już korzysta z programu, należy się wylogować. Ta forma weryfikacji pozwala na zainstalowanie programu na wielu urządzeniach, ale pozwala tylko jednemu urządzeniu naraz korzystać z programu. Każdy, kto potrzebuje wielu urządzeń, aby używać tego samego programu w tym samym czasie, może zapłacić więcej za licencję na oprogramowanie, która pozwala na więcej urządzeń.
niektóre programy mają wbudowane protokoły, które wyłączają się i przestają działać, jeśli kod źródłowy zostanie zmodyfikowany. Tamperproofing uniemożliwia ludziom piractwo oprogramowania poprzez manipulację kodem programu.
znak wodny
znaki wodne, logo firmy lub nazwy są często umieszczane na interfejsach oprogramowania, aby wskazać, że produkty są legalnie pozyskane i nie są nielegalnymi kopiami.
dodatkowe informacje
- mój klucz CD lub unikalna identyfikacja nie działa.
- jak uzyskać unikalny numer identyfikacyjny, jeśli go zgubiłem?
- zobacz klucz produktu i definicję piractwa oprogramowania, aby uzyskać powiązane linki i informacje.
- pomoc w oprogramowaniu komputerowym.